Modeling and analysis of steady-state vibration induced by backlash in servo rotary table
Xiao YANG,Dun LU,Sanli LIU,Jun ZHANG,Wanhua ZHAO
Frontiers of Mechanical Engineering 2015, Volume 10, Issue 1, Pages 43-47 doi: 10.1007/s11465-015-0327-0
Backlash cannot be always avoided in mechanical systems because of wear or looseness.Steady-state vibration may be induced by backlash in closed loop feed drive systems.This paper presents a mathematical model of a servo rotary table, considering the effect of backlash.the parameters, such as position controller gain, velocity controller gain, load and the magnitude of backlashsteady-state vibration amplitude increases with the position controller gain, load and the magnitude of backlash
